Bachelor of Science [B.S] Aeronautical Engineering
Graduates of the programs within Mechanical, Aerospace, and Nuclear Engineering will be expected to:
- Engage in professional practice at or beyond the entry level or enroll in high-quality graduate programs, applying their engineering knowledge, critical thinking, and problem solving skills.
- Become leaders in engineering, science, academia, business, and public service.
- Continue their intellectual development through participation in continuing education, professional development, and/or community service.
